Ergebnis 1 bis 14 von 14

Thema: Rechnung und eigenes Attribut

  1. #1
    Contao-Nutzer
    Registriert seit
    02.08.2010.
    Beiträge
    34

    Gesicht zeigt die Zunge Rechnung und eigenes Attribut

    Hallo!
    Ich habe gerade einen Shop aufgesetzt, das hat alles super funktioniert (zumindest unter Conto 2.9.5 und Isotope 0.2)

    Ich habe ein eigenes Attribut "Künstler" (Datenbankname ist "kuenstler") erstellt, das wollte ich getrennt vom Artikelnamen haben.
    Jetzt brauche ich natürlich unbedingt Den Künstler immer beim Namen, was auch fast überall funktioniert hat.
    Einzig in der Rechnung will es einfach nicht. (iso_invoice.tpl) Ein einfach "<?php echo $item['kuenstler']; ?>" brachte leider schon mal kein Ergebnis, in den anderen Templates ging das so.
    Muss ich da irgendwas anderes noch beachten?

  2. #2
    Contao Core-Team
    Association Vorstand
    Avatar von andreas.schempp
    Registriert seit
    15.06.2009.
    Ort
    Lyss
    Beiträge
    5.621
    Partner-ID
    8667
    Contao-Projekt unterstützen

    Support Contao

    Standard

    ich weis jetzt nicht ob $items in diesem template korrekt ist, aber es könnte leider auch sein dass die Daten gar nicht vorhanden sind. Das Rechnungs-Teil ist noch sehr rudimentär. Schau doch mal mit $this->showTemplateVars();
    terminal42 gmbh
    Wir sind Contao Premium-Partner! Für Modulwünsche oder Programmierungen kannst du uns gerne kontaktieren.
    Hilfe für Isotope eCommerce kann man auch kaufen: Isotope Circle

  3. #3
    Contao-Nutzer
    Registriert seit
    02.08.2010.
    Beiträge
    34

    Standard

    Da passiert leider gar nichts

  4. #4
    Contao-Nutzer
    Registriert seit
    05.04.2012.
    Beiträge
    8

    Standard

    Hallo Zusammen

    Ich steh momentan vor dem gleichen Problem. Habt Ihr da schon was rausbekommen?


    Gruss

  5. #5
    Contao-Urgestein Avatar von KATgirl
    Registriert seit
    31.03.2010.
    Ort
    Marburg
    Beiträge
    1.579
    User beschenken
    Wunschliste
    Contao-Projekt unterstützen

    Support Contao

    Standard

    kannst du ein wenig mehr schreiben was du machen möchtest, so rät man ganz schön ins blaue :-)

    Ein Attribut für eine Variante oder ein Attribut für das Produkt oder ein eigenes Attribut für den Shop, was genau möchtest du ausgeben. Wie ist die Konfiguration usw.

    Gruß Kirsten
    - GitHub
    - Kontaktanfragen

    "Ein Lächeln ist die kürzeste Entfernung zwischen zwei Menschen." Victor Borge

  6. #6
    Contao-Fan
    Registriert seit
    07.02.2010.
    Ort
    Kiel
    Beiträge
    263

    Standard

    Gibt es hierzu schon eine Lösung? Ich habe ein Produkt-Attribut "groesse" definiert und möchte dieses in der Rechung ausgeben.

    Bei
    Code:
    <?php echo $item['groesse']; ?>
    wird nichts ausgegeben.

    Danke und Gruß
    Karsten

  7. #7
    Contao-Urgestein Avatar von KATgirl
    Registriert seit
    31.03.2010.
    Ort
    Marburg
    Beiträge
    1.579
    User beschenken
    Wunschliste
    Contao-Projekt unterstützen

    Support Contao

    Standard

    Das ist in den Optionen,

    in dem Collection Template solltest du mit

    $item['options']['groesse']

    Dran kommen.

    Gesendet von meinem Nexus 5 mit Tapatalk
    - GitHub
    - Kontaktanfragen

    "Ein Lächeln ist die kürzeste Entfernung zwischen zwei Menschen." Victor Borge

  8. #8
    Contao-Fan
    Registriert seit
    07.02.2010.
    Ort
    Kiel
    Beiträge
    263

    Standard

    Hallo Kirsten

    Zitat Zitat von KATgirl Beitrag anzeigen
    Das ist in den Optionen,
    Das ist bei mir ein normales Textfeld, keine Produktoption. Typ=Textfeld, Feldgruppe=Allgemeine Einstellungen

    Somit komme ich mit der oben angegebene Anweisung leider nicht ans Ziel.

    Gruß
    Karsten

  9. #9
    Contao-Urgestein Avatar von KATgirl
    Registriert seit
    31.03.2010.
    Ort
    Marburg
    Beiträge
    1.579
    User beschenken
    Wunschliste
    Contao-Projekt unterstützen

    Support Contao

    Standard

    Hängst du das denn nicht an das Produkt sondern an die Bestellung?

    Gesendet von meinem Nexus 7 mit Tapatalk
    - GitHub
    - Kontaktanfragen

    "Ein Lächeln ist die kürzeste Entfernung zwischen zwei Menschen." Victor Borge

  10. #10
    Contao-Fan
    Registriert seit
    07.02.2010.
    Ort
    Kiel
    Beiträge
    263

    Standard

    Zitat Zitat von KATgirl Beitrag anzeigen
    Hängst du das denn nicht an das Produkt sondern an die Bestellung?
    Doch, das Attribut hängt am Produkt, nur eben nicht als Produktoption sondern als "Allgemeine Einstellung". Aber auch wenn ich eine Produktoption (ich habe eine Produktoption "farbe") mit der obigen Methode direkt ansprechen und ausgeben will (echo $item['options']['farbe']) , dann funktioniert das nicht.

  11. #11
    SnakeKiel
    Gast

    Beitrag Hat jemand in der Zwischenzeit eine Lösung gefunden?

    Hallo,

    ich war froh, genau mein Problem gefunden zu haben aber trotz der vielen Jahre, die dieses Thema schon alt ist, gibt es ja anscheinend keinen Lösung. Seitdem gibt es diverse Contao- und Isotope-Versionen und da wollte ich einfach nochmal nachfragen, ob sich hier etwas geändert hat.

    Mein Problem ist dem wie weiter oben von verschiedenen Personen beschrieben sehr ähnlich:

    Ich habe in der Shop-Konfiguration ein Attribut definiert und für eine Produktgruppe freigeschaltet. Typ: Textfeld, Feldgruppe: Allgemeine Einstellung, Interner Name: rechnungstext

    Ziel: Ein extra Text für die Rechnung, den man pro Produkt selbst definieren kann. Ich möchte nämlich nur diesen Kurztext dort ausgeben und nicht die "normale" Beschreibung des Produktes.

    Notwendigkeit: Auslesen dieses Attributes in dem Rechnungstemplate. Naiv wie ich bin, dachte ich mir, dass dies ganz simple via <?php echo $item['rechnungstext']; ?> auslesen könnte. Das klappt leider nicht ...

    Habe ich die Idee von Produktattributen denn vollkommen falsch verstanden? Ich dachte, dass dies u.a. genau für so etwas gedacht ist. Weiß jemand Rat? Vielen Dank im voraus.

  12. #12
    Contao Core-Team
    Association Vorstand
    Avatar von andreas.schempp
    Registriert seit
    15.06.2009.
    Ort
    Lyss
    Beiträge
    5.621
    Partner-ID
    8667
    Contao-Projekt unterstützen

    Support Contao

    Standard

    Produkt != Item. Versuch es mit folgendem:

    PHP-Code:
    <?php echo $item['product']->rechnungstext?>
    terminal42 gmbh
    Wir sind Contao Premium-Partner! Für Modulwünsche oder Programmierungen kannst du uns gerne kontaktieren.
    Hilfe für Isotope eCommerce kann man auch kaufen: Isotope Circle

  13. #13
    SnakeKiel
    Gast

    Standard Perfekt - Problem gelöst

    Vielen vielen Dank für die schnelle und kompetente Antwort! Das hat sofort funktioniert. Gibt es noch einen Tipp zur Selbsthilfe? Wie hätte ich darauf kommen können (Doku ...)? Ich hatte schon länger herumgesucht, bevor ich dann hier gelandet bin und nachgefragt habe.

  14. #14
    Contao Core-Team
    Association Vorstand
    Avatar von andreas.schempp
    Registriert seit
    15.06.2009.
    Ort
    Lyss
    Beiträge
    5.621
    Partner-ID
    8667
    Contao-Projekt unterstützen

    Support Contao
    terminal42 gmbh
    Wir sind Contao Premium-Partner! Für Modulwünsche oder Programmierungen kannst du uns gerne kontaktieren.
    Hilfe für Isotope eCommerce kann man auch kaufen: Isotope Circle

Aktive Benutzer

Aktive Benutzer

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)

Lesezeichen

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•